Rocky is a minor character that appears in Incredibles 2. It is a raccoon seen stealing food from the Parr's trash can, leading to Jack-Jack using his powers to stop it.

Personality[]

Rocky has mischievous nature, always looking to scavenge food from trash cans. When it tries to get some food from a trash can, it is interrupted by Jack-Jack. Due to this, Rocky is also shown to have a temper as it tried to fight Jack-Jack after Jack-Jack tossed it's food away. It is proven to be fearless and persistent as shown when it continues fighting Jack-Jack even after seeing his powers. It is also shown to be intelligent as shown when it knocks over a grill to put out Jack-Jack's fire powers.

Physical appearance[]

Rocky looks like a standard raccoon. It has grey fur with a light/dark grey-striped tail. It has black hands, feet, and claws. Its stomach is light grey along with its face. It has brown eyes with black fur surrounding its eyes, which prompted Jack-Jack to think it was a bad guy. Around the black fur is white fur above the eyes, with its ears being white as well.

Biography[]

Incredibles 2[]

Rocky is first seen searching through the Parr family's trash bins. Jack-Jack, having been watching old movies in the living room, sees on the television that the bad burglar has on a black mask, similar to the color pattern of Rocky's eyes. Then, Jack-Jack thinks that means Rocky is a bad guy since he appears to be stealing from the trash can, and he uses his intangibility to sneak outside and confront Rocky. Rocky attempts to attack Jack-Jack, not knowing that Jack-Jack has powers, which gives Rocky more than it bargained for with Jack-Jack's newfound set of powers. This leads to them having a lengthy battle while Bob lies on the couch, the fight being unbeknownst to him. Jack-Jack uses various powers such as his fire form and lasers in at attempt to shoo off or even kill him. Rocky gets away when Bob wakes up and grabs Jack-Jack.

While Bob talks with Helen on the phone, the raccoon and Jack-Jack are seen on opposite sides of the screen door. Jack-Jack is indoors while Rocky is outdoors, glaring at each other face-to-face, likely wanting to fight again.

LEGO The Incredibles[]

In the game, the raccoon is a fight for Jack-Jack, but it has two other raccoons to help it and cheer for as it fights the super baby. Rocky's boss title in the game is "Raccoon", which might be due to the game being released before the Incredibles 2 soundtrack was, where its actual name was revealed by then.

Trivia[]

  • The idea of having Jack-Jack fighting a raccoon and showing the raccoon his superpowers was originally pitched by Teddy Newton for the original film. It was dropped as there was not room for it, but director Brad Bird loved the idea so much that he used it in the second film.
  • Rocky's name goes unmentioned in the film itself, but its name was revealed in the Incredibles 2 soundtrack by Michael Giacchino, which states that the score used in the fighting sequence between Jack-Jack and the raccoon is named Rocky vs. Jack-Jack.
  • Rocky is one of the only characters who knows that Jack-Jack has superpowers (being the only animal who knows this), the only others being the other Parrs, Edna Mode and Rick Dicker. Though Kari McKeen and Syndrome learned about this during the events of the original movie, Kari had her memories wiped out by Dicker while Syndrome was killed, thus dying with the secret.
